"Listen, Drummond, your client betrayed this country in ways too horrible to contemplate..."

In the history of espionage, there's never been one like him. But Major Sean Drummond never says die. Especially when an old flame begs him to defend her brigadier general husband in the biggest treason case in US history. And even when Drummond is up against the fiercest prosecutor in the Army and fighting two murder charges. With an unconventional and beautiful co-counsel, Drummond plunges into an investigation that will unearth a damning array of secrets and cover-ups - and reveal a master manipulator who doesn't care who or what goes up in flames - as long as Drummond's client burns.

©2003 Brian Haig (P)2016 Tantor

This is the third book in the Sean Drummond series. I am so glad that this has finally been done on Audible. As with the other books in this series it has nail biting tension, action, humor, sarcasm and a Great espionage story. Brian Haig is in my opinion the best author for this genre. I am really hoping that since the series is being filled in that maybe he will begin actively writing again.
Joe Barrett does an excellent job narrating. His timing is perfect and he gets where to emphasize, especially the sarcasm.
This book is MOST HIGHLY RECOMMENDED.
